  2. Jamaal Charles isn't ready yet, so start Ware as long as Charles is out and sit Freeman. Freeman looks to be in a backfield by committee as opposed to Ware right now. Charcandrick West shouldn't dig into Ware's workload very much after Ware's week one performance.
  3. 1) Tajae Sharpe (Titans) Played really well in camp/preseason and earned a starting spot. He also was targeted 11 times week one against the Vikings, so he should see a lot of volume this year. 2) Will Fuller (Texans) Against the Bears week one he played really well. Granted it was against a not so great defense in Chicago he still impressed. Has the speed to be a deep threat and will play opposite of DeAndre Hopkins who will draw most of if not all the attention of the other team. 3) Eli Rogers (Steelers) Has received a lot of praise from Big Ben and looked good Monday against the Redskins. Took pressure off of Antonio Brown by playing in the slot and looked like a Wes Welker, Julian Edelman type of player. 4) Eric Ebron (Lions) The Lions are going to throw the ball a lot this year and Ebron should be a big part of the passing attack. Definitely take a shot on him because there are very few elite TE's out there. 5) Tyrell Williams (Chargers) With the injury to Keenen Allen, Tyrell could stand to gain the most. While he isn't Keenen Allen he may be Rivers new top target.
